Protest dharna of FMPHW enters Day 54
10/19/2018 9:45:55 PM
Early Times Report
Jammu, Oct 19: Ongoing protest/ dharna of FMPHWs of Jammu Division entered 54th day. The FMPHWs of 211&2210 head are on protest in the premises of DHS Jammu and raised slogans in support of their genuine and legal demands.
The demands of the protesting FMPHWs have been endorsed by the Divisional Commissioner Jammu. It has been decided by the JKMEF Executive bodies at Divisional Level, District level and even block level to fully support the protesting FMPHWs and are fully ready to proceed Srinagar on 24-10-2018to Secretariat Gherao. Open call has been given to all Sister Organizations of JKMEF and even leaders of other trade unions /organization have been asked for their support. All leaders of trade union/other organizations are ready to support buy final call shall be given to seek their support after 26-10-2018. The struggle to get the demands full filled will be accelerated and all the institutions will be involved for which government shall be responsible for the inconvenience of public in general and patients in particular delaying attitude of Government has exploited the sentiments of the protesting FMPHWs which can leads towards crucial mode.
The protest is going on under the leadership of Sushil Sudan President JKMEF & Neelam Kumari President FMPHWs of Jammu province. The other leaders addressed the dharna are Vinod Sharma Sec. General, Perfulat Singh, R.P Singh, Hugle Bakshi, Harpal Singh President X-Ray Union, R.K Kotwal President Opth. Tech. Anoop Singh, Jasvinder Singh OT Tech. President.
